## Job Content

### Job overview

This is an exciting opportunity for a 1st rate cardiologist to join our team at the University Hospitals of the North Midlands. This role is suited to consultants with expertise in cardiac imaging and interest in heart failure or inherited cardiac conditions.

This is a substantive appointment,  the successful candidate will join a large and diverse team of cardiologists. UHNM has 22 cardiology consultants based at Royal Stoke Hospital and a further 6 consultants working cross site, between UHNM and other centres.

Applicants should have completed their CCT and be on the specialist register.

### Main duties of the job

The successful candidate will contribute to the busy imaging service,  providing leadership and clinical guidance for the large team of specialist healthcare scientists delivering echocardiography services across the trust and at the new community diagnostic centre.  Sessions in cross sectional imaging and advanced echocardiography will be available. there is an expectation that the postholder will also contribute to the general cardiology on call rota, currently 1:11, with inpatient and ward commitments.

Ideally, the successful candidate will have further sub-specialty interest in either advanced heart failure or inherited cardiac conditions.  Both of these sub-specialties are developing at UHNM, within these areas the successful candidate will contribute clinics,  MDT's and support the growing specialist nurse workforce.

## Person Specification

### Experience

**Essential**

- Significant sub-specialty training in cardiac Imaging
- General management of patients with cardiac conditions

**Desirable**

- Experience in developing and implementing new technologies or teams in a hospital environment.
- Significant experience in delivering heart failure or inherited cardiac conditions clinics
- Sub specialty training in ACHD

### Qualification

**Essential**

- MRCP UK or Equivalent
- Full GMC Registration Clinical training and experience equivalent to that required for gaining entry on the General Medical Council (GMC) Specialist Register via one of the following:
- Certificate of Completion of Training (CCT) (the proposed CCT date must be within 6 months of the interview)
- Certificate of Eligibility for Specialist Registration (CESR) European Community Rights
- Accreditation by The British Society of Echocardiography, or equivalent ( such as EACVI)
- Level 3 Cardiac MRI or Cardiac CT Accreditation
- MRCP ( I,II and Paces)
